As the transfer window closes, Chelsea is actively pursuing new signings, including Jamie Gittens from Borussia Dortmund and Rayan Aït-Nouri from Wolves. The club has also completed the signing of Liam Delap from Ipswich Town for £30 million, enhancing their attacking options ahead of the Club World Cup.
Chelsea's transfer strategy has been influenced by their recent performance, finishing fourth in the Premier League and winning the Conference League. The club is focusing on strengthening their squad ahead of the upcoming Club World Cup.
